“NGL” stands for “not gonna lie,” a popular slang abbreviation used online to show honesty or raw emotion. People often use it to preface personal opinions, feelings, or vulnerabilities, making conversations more genuine. It’s common in social media posts, texts, and comments to foster authenticity and trust. Over time, “NGL” has evolved along with other slang, blending with variations and emojis. Common Contexts

Have you ever wondered when people use “NGL” in conversation? It’s common in digital communication, reflecting the slang evolution that keeps online chats quick and straightforward. “NGL” is often used to share honest opinions or feelings, making conversations more genuine. You’ll see it in contexts like expressing vulnerability or giving blunt feedback. To understand better, consider this table:

Context Example
Expressing honesty “NGL, I didn’t really enjoy the movie.”
Sharing feelings “NGL, I’m nervous about the test tomorrow.”
Giving blunt opinions “NGL, your idea needs more work.”
Being vulnerable “NGL, I’m struggling with this project.”
Clarifying thoughts “NGL, I’m not sure what to do next.”

Differences Between “NGL” and Other Internet Abbreviations

honest expressive digital communication

Have you noticed how “NGL” differs from other common internet abbreviations like “LOL,” “BRB,” or “IDK”? Unlike these, “NGL” expresses a personal sentiment or honesty, reflecting the online slang evolution and shifting digital language trends. Here are four key differences:

  1. Purpose: “NGL” shares genuine feelings, while “LOL” or “BRB” focus on humor or pauses.
  2. Tone: “NGL” adds sincerity, whereas others are more casual or functional.
  3. Context: “NGL” is often used for honesty, “IDK” indicates uncertainty.
  4. Usage: “NGL” is newer and represents a trend towards more expressive online communication. Recognizing these nuances helps you understand the digital language trends and communicate more effectively across platforms.

Can “Ngl” Be Considered Informal or Inappropriate in Professional Settings?

You should avoid using “ngl” in professional language or online communication, as it’s considered informal and may seem inappropriate in formal contexts. While it’s common in casual chats, including texts and social media, sticking to clear, respectful language helps maintain professionalism. Using “ngl” in work emails or official messages can give the wrong impression, so save it for conversations with friends or in relaxed online settings.
